Section 103.27 | Report regarding occupations subject to regulation.

 

(A) As used in this section, "personal qualification" has the same meaning as in section 101.62 of the Revised Code.

(B) Each biennium starting with an odd-numbered year, beginning in 2019, the director of the legislative service commission shall issue a report regarding approximately thirty-three per cent of occupations subject to regulation by the state and, beginning with the biennium that starts in 2025, business licenses that require the applicant to satisfy a personal qualification. The report shall compare the current regulatory scheme being utilized in this state with the policies expressed in section 4798.02 of the Revised Code.

(C) The director shall issue all reports performed during a biennium, not later than the first day of December of the even-numbered year of that biennium, to the general assembly and to the attorney general.

(D) The director may require that information be submitted by any department or board that regulates the occupation.

(E) The director shall, over a six-year period including calendar years 2019 through 2024, issue reports regarding all occupations subject to regulation by the state. Beginning with the biennium that starts in 2025, the director shall continue to issue reports regarding all occupations subject to regulation by the state, including business licenses that require the applicant to satisfy a personal qualification.

(F) A report required under division (B) of this section may be scheduled to coincide with, and be done in conjunction with, the review of an occupational licensing board being done by a standing committee of the general assembly under section 101.63 of the Revised Code.
